Cricket South Africa and SuperSport announces plans for formation of domestic T20 cricket league

South Africa

Cricket South Africa (CSA) and local broadcaster SuperSport are all set to launch a new T20 cricket league tournament from the year 2023. On April 29, there was an agreement between the two parties, under which a new T20 tournament would start as early as next year, with a total of six franchises set to participate in the tournament.

However, talks about the salary of the players and the main people are yet to be done. However, soon an auction will be held for the franchise to form their own team. The inaugural edition of the tournament will begin after the Proteas complete their tour of Australia later this year. A total of 33 matches will be played in a double round-robin league format, followed by three teams in the semi-finals and final.

Cricket South Africa CEO was quoted as saying by Cricbuzz that they all very excited about this new tournament and that the local and international sponsors and investors are showing their enthusiasm about the league. He further added that some people have invested in this tournament in small amounts and there is a lot of conversation going on among the players about the league.

Prior to this, CSA organized the Mzansi Super League. Which lasted for two years and was closed in 2019. Although this league seemed to be successful, the board thought that some changes should be made in it, due to which it had to be closed.

Now it remains to be seen how well this tournament proves to be for CSA. As always, the performance of young players will be a key factor for the development of the South African players through the league.

With this, Mark Jury, CEO of Supersports, said that he and his team are fully prepared to invest in the league and believes that it will completely change South African cricket.
